INDF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2017 in Review

4 of the 4,017 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iShares Edge MSCI Multifactor Industrials ETF (INDF) for Q1 2017, worth a combined $1.79M — down 23% from $2.32M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 1 fund opened new INDF positions and 0 closed out — a net gain of 1 holder — while 1 added to existing stakes and 1 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Bank of America, opening a new position worth an estimated $15.1K. The largest seller was Susquehanna International Group, cutting an estimated $655K.
